Guatemalan Potato Tuber Moth – Tecia (Scrobipalpopsis) solanivora

Pest Details
Adult
Wingspan of ca. 13 mm in female and 10 mm in males. Stout moths with lanceolate shaped forewings and fringed hindwings. Males are dark brown with 2 marks and indistinct longitudinal lines. Females are bright brown with three marks and bright brown longitudinal lines on the forewings
Larvae
After hatching larvae measure 1.2-1.4 mm in length, and are translucent white in colour with a dark brown head and prothoracic plate. Final instars reach 12-15 mm and are purple dorsally and green ventrally with a dark brown head and prothoracic plate.
Eggs
Ovoid, ca. 0.5 x 0.4 mm in size. Pearly white when newly laid, becoming yellow and finally brown with age. Laid singly or in small groups on the ground or directly onto tubers
Distribution
Central and South America and Spain.
Economic Host(s)
Potato
Symptons/Signs
Damage is done to plants outside and potatoes in storage. Larvae bore into potato tubers to feed within galleries. Galleries become filled with frass and exuviae. The tubers shown no sign of infestation until the larvae bores out of the tuber to pupate. Exit holes are circular, 23 mm in diameter.
Generations
4-10 (climate dependent)
Monitoring
Adults Present
March to October (climate dependent). Traps should be installed from the flowering period to harvest.
Recommended Trap Density
2 traps per hectare in large uniform areas of crops and 35 traps per hectare in less dense or mixed crop stands. When used in warehouses between 2 and 3 traps should be installed per 1,000 m2.
Trap Maintenance
Check traps on a regular basis; at least twice a week. Replace the pheromone dispensers every 4 weeks to achieve optimum results. Replace sticky inserts once they become saturated with dust or insects.
